    Plastic Question

    OK, I got off my wallet and bought some brand spanking new Maier fenders. I'd like to know what products you guys use to keep it looking new and shiny.

    I use armor all. I just soak the plastics and let it sit over night. Come out the next day and lightly wipe it down.

    Also if your totaly desperate OFF works also. I was sparying bugs and it was all over my quad. I wiped it down and whala. It Shines, but not long.

    I really like plastic renew from PC racing. even if you do scrape them up you can just sand down the scratches and apply the renew solution. It would work great to keep it new looking as well. here's were i get mine
